Chromatographic Methods in Pharmaceutical Analysis is aimed at utilization of chromatographic techniques in modern pharmaceutical analysis. It covers their applications in to tests in pharmacopoeias, examination of drug stability, identifications and evaluation of impurities, as well as analysis of drugs in biological materials. The main attention is paid on (ultra)high performance liquid chromatography, gas chromatography and supercritical fluid chromatography. It covers basic principles of the techniques, technical specifications, and application of the methods, troubleshooting as well as novel trends in the field.

Examination topics:

  1. Main principles, parameters and modes of separation
  2. Detection techniques coupled with chromatographic methods in pharmaceutical analysis
  3. UHPLC and HPLC in pharmaceutical analysis
  4. GC in pharmaceutical analysis
  5. SFC in pharmaceutical analysis
  6. Chromatographic methods in pharmacopeias
  7. Quantitative chromatographic analysis of drugs
  8. Development of a chromatographic method to be used in pharmaceutical analysis
  9. Validation of a chromatographic method
  10. Modern trends in stationary phases
  11. Modern trends in chromatographic instrumentations used in pharmaceutical analysis
  12. Sample preparation prior chromatographic analysis of drugs
  13. Troubleshooting in chromatographic analysis of drugs
